Mark Burnett is fighting for another reality hit

fight.jpgBurnett.jpg

With flopperoos Pirate Master and On The Lot clinging to life on CBS and Fox and the combination of the two summer stinkers leading some to declare the end of reality TV's first Golden Era, producer Mark Burnett is heading back to his roots. The former British commando is teaming with a "mixed martial arts" company to develop a primetime reality series involving the combat sport. Will he find another Survivor? We're guessing he forgot about The Contender...

Burnett's made a deal with ProElite, Inc., which produces professional mixed martial arts events through a division called EliteXC (Showtime's been carrying their fights since February), Elite CC will sign up all the contestants.

Though there aren't a lot of details beyond moving the headlines away from Pirate and Lot, it is Burnett's second shot at developing a martial arts series, and sounds a bit to us like The Search for The American Warrior, the show with former kickboxing champion Olivier Gruner that was pitched and made some headlines a few years ago.
